  • The Future of DevOps: Key Trends, Tools, and Technologies in 2025

    The future of DevOps is shaping a new era of software development and IT operations. As we step further into 2025, the DevOps landscape is evolving rapidly, driven by advanced automation, AI-driven insights, and the growing complexity of multi-cloud environments. DevOps has always aimed to bridge the gap between development and operations, but the way this collaboration is achieved is changing dramatically. In this article, we explore the major trends, emerging tools, and game-changing technologies defining the future of DevOps. For professionals looking to keep up with these changes, enrolling in DevOps Training can be a strategic step toward mastering next-gen practices.
    I
    ntelligent Automation and AIOps
    One of the biggest trends in 2025 is the integration of artificial intelligence in DevOps, commonly referred to as AIOps. AIOps uses machine learning and big data to automate and improve IT operations. From predictive analytics that foresee incidents before they happen to self-healing systems that reduce downtime, AI is transforming how teams manage infrastructure and services.

    Automation continues to be a cornerstone of DevOps, but the automation of tomorrow is smarter, faster, and more adaptive. Continuous integration and delivery (CI/CD) pipelines are now infused with AI, making builds more stable and releases more predictable. Tools like GitHub Copilot, Jenkins X, and AI-enhanced monitoring platforms are making automation more context-aware and efficient.

    Cloud-Native DevOps and Kubernetes Evolution
    Cloud-native technologies are becoming more and more integrated into DevOps procedures. Kubernetes, once considered complex, has now matured with enhanced user interfaces, automation add-ons, and service mesh integrations like Istio and Linkerd. In 2025, organizations are embracing Kubernetes not just for container orchestration, but as a platform for building scalable, resilient systems.

    The adoption of multi-cloud and hybrid-cloud strategies is another defining trend. Teams are no longer confined to a single cloud provider, which brings both flexibility and complexity. DevOps in 2025 is about managing distributed environments seamlessly. Tools like Terraform, Crossplane, and Pulumi are gaining popularity for their ability to manage infrastructure across multiple cloud platforms with code.

    Security as a First-Class Citizen
    Security is no longer an afterthought in DevOps workflows. With cyber threats on the rise and compliance regulations becoming stricter, DevSecOps has become a standard. In 2025, organizations are embedding security into every stage of the development lifecycle. Automated security scanning, policy-as-code, and AI-driven threat detection tools are now integral to CI/CD processes.
    Security champions are also becoming more common—developers trained in security best practices who help bridge the knowledge gap between dev and security teams.

    Observability and Developer Experience
    Observability is becoming a strategic priority. It’s no longer enough to just monitor systems; teams need full visibility into logs, metrics, and traces in real-time. Tools like OpenTelemetry, Grafana, and Datadog are providing deeper insights that help teams troubleshoot faster and optimize performance. In 2025, observability is also being integrated with AI to provide proactive issue detection and resolution.
    Improving DevEx, or the developer experience, is at the forefront at the same time. DevOps tools are becoming more developer-friendly, with intuitive dashboards, better documentation, and integrated workflows. This ensures that developers can focus on writing code while infrastructure, security, and deployments are handled more smoothly in the background. Participating in DevOps Project Training has become an essential part of preparing developers to navigate these integrated, real-world systems confidently.

    Conclusion
    The future of DevOps in 2025 is all about smart automation, secure development, and scalable cloud-native operations. As AI, Kubernetes, and multi-cloud management continue to evolve, DevOps professionals must stay agile and adapt to these technological shifts. Embracing a DevOps culture that values collaboration, continuous improvement, and innovation will be the key to success in this dynamic landscape. Whether you're a developer, an ops engineer, or a leader driving digital transformation, the time to align with the future of DevOps is now.

  • 2025 AX Guide: Understand Tables & Index Strategies

    Microsoft Dynamics AX training in ameerpet remains a vital ERP system in 2025. Its table structure is crucial for data integrity. Tables store all transactional, master, and reference data. Each table has a unique purpose and design. The 2025 AX Guide covers the core architecture.
    Tables in AX 2025 follow normalized models. This enhances data storage and reduces duplication. Relations between tables are enforced through foreign keys. Each table is defined in the AOT (Application Object Tree). Developers must understand these layers in detail.
    Table hierarchies remain a top design priority. Base tables handle common fields. Derived tables hold module-specific data. This supports modular development and customization. AX 2025 continues to adopt this layered table structure.
    Changes in 2025 emphasize better entity mapping. Microsoft has improved how tables relate in Power Platform. Data integration between AX and Dataverse has become seamless. This boosts analytics and reporting features.
    2025 AX Guide on Index Concepts
    Indexes are the backbone of query performance. Without proper indexes, AX queries slow down. The 2025 AX Guide explores smart index strategies in 2025. Microsoft has introduced dynamic indexing in recent updates.
    Indexes now adapt to query patterns automatically. This reduces the need for manual tuning. Microsoft Ax training tables now support memory-optimized indexes. These indexes work well with high transaction volumes. Especially in finance and logistics modules.
    Each index in AX must follow best practices. Avoid wide indexes with many columns. Always place frequently filtered columns first. Clustered indexes remain default on primary keys. Non-clustered indexes should support secondary lookups.
    With the April 2025 release, Microsoft Ax training added index diagnostics. Developers can track index usage in real-time. This helps in removing unused indexes. It also highlights missing indexes that can improve performance.
    2025 AX Guide for Index Maintenance
    Index maintenance is a continuous process. It ensures consistent query speed. The 2025 AX Guide suggests regular index rebuilds. Fragmentation remains a common issue. AX 2025 tools now allow automated index optimization.
    Index statistics are refreshed using background jobs. This improves query plans in SQL Server. The Lifecycle Services (LCS) portal now includes index reports. These reports offer insights into large table access patterns.
    Microsoft recommends rebuilding indexes weekly. Especially for tables with more than 10,000 rows. Developers can also enable automatic index tuning in Azure SQL. This feature auto-creates or drops indexes based on telemetry.

    To keep AX systems running smoothly, follow the strategies in this guide. From table structure to index tuning, every step matters. With the right approach, Dynamics AX 2025 becomes faster and more reliable.
    For long-term ERP success, mastering tables and indexes is a must. Stay updated with Microsoft releases. Use built-in tools and follow performance best practices. The 2025 AX Guide is your go-to resource for mastering these essentials.

  • Mastering Financial Reporting in Business Central
    Financial reporting is the backbone of informed decision-making in any organization. With Business Central reporting, companies gain access to powerful tools that streamline data management, ensure compliance, and enhance operational visibility. Whether you're a finance manager, accountant, or business owner, mastering the reporting features of Dynamics 365 Business Central is essential for staying competitive and agile in a data-driven world.
    Understanding Financial Reporting in Business Central
    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central is an all-in-one business management solution designed for small to mid-sized businesses. It brings together core financial functionalities, including general ledger, budgeting, and fixed asset management. The financial reporting tools in Business Central provide real-time data and analytics, helping users generate accurate and timely reports without relying heavily on third-party systems.
    One of the key advantages of Business Central is its financial consolidation capabilities. Businesses operating across multiple locations or subsidiaries can consolidate financial statements with ease, ensuring that management and stakeholders receive a unified view of the organization’s financial health.
    Key Features of Business Central Financial Reporting
    Business Central’s reporting features are designed with flexibility and user-friendliness in mind. Here are some of the most useful functionalities:
    • Account Schedules: Create customized financial reports directly within Business Central. Account schedules allow users to analyze data like income statements and balance sheets without complex coding.
    • Dimensions: A powerful way to filter and analyze data across different departments, projects, or locations.
    • Jet Reports Integration: For advanced reporting needs, Business Central integrates seamlessly with Jet Reports, offering Excel-based report building capabilities.
    • Power BI Integration: Business Central supports Power BI dashboards, enabling interactive and visual analysis of financial data for more informed decisions.
    These features reduce reliance on manual spreadsheets, improve accuracy, and enhance collaboration across departments.
    Best Practices for Accurate Reporting
    To fully utilize Business Central's financial reporting tools, it's essential to implement certain best practices:
    1. Use Dimensions Wisely: Dimensions are your friend. They allow for deeper segmentation of your data, making reports more meaningful and actionable.
    2. Schedule Reports: Set up automatic report generation to stay updated without extra effort.
    3. Validate Data Regularly: Ensure that all entries are posted correctly to avoid discrepancies in financial statements.
    4. Train Your Team: Invest in training to help users leverage reporting tools effectively.
    5. Leverage Templates: Save time with built-in templates for common reports like profit and loss, trial balance, and cash flow statements.
    Following these best practices not only improves efficiency but also enhances financial accuracy and transparency across the organization. Dynamics 365 Business Central Course Curriculum
    Leveraging Power BI for Business Central Reporting
    Integrating Power BI for Business Central takes your financial reporting to the next level. Power BI allows you to visualize financial data in interactive dashboards, helping you track key performance indicators (KPIs), trends, and forecasts in real time.
    With built-in connectors, you can pull data from Business Central into Power BI without complicated configurations. This enables a more strategic view of business performance and helps stakeholders identify opportunities for growth and cost-saving.

    Conclusion
    Mastering Business Central reporting is not just about understanding how to generate a balance sheet or an income statement—it's about using data strategically to drive business decisions. From integration with Jet Reports to the power of Power BI dashboards, Business Central equips businesses with tools to transform raw numbers into actionable insights.
    Whether you're aiming to optimize financial performance, improve compliance, or support strategic growth, Business Central offers the flexibility and scalability needed to meet your goals. Invest time in understanding its features, adopt best practices, and you’ll unlock the full potential of your financial data.

  • What Is Microsoft Fabric and Why Does It Matter?

    Microsoft Fabric is a groundbreaking data platform introduced by Microsoft to unify and simplify data management, analytics, and governance across organizations. Announced in 2023, Fabric represents a significant evolution in the way businesses handle their data infrastructure by bringing together a wide array of tools and services under one cohesive, cloud-based solution. Designed to bridge the gaps between data engineering, data science, business intelligence, and real-time analytics, Microsoft Fabric is positioned to reshape how enterprises unlock value from their data.

    A Unified Experience
    At its core, Microsoft Fabric integrates multiple data services into a single software-as-a-service (SaaS) platform. It unifies components such as data movement, data lakes, data engineering, real-time analytics, and business intelligence. This integration is made possible through a shared foundation called OneLake, a multi-cloud data lake storage system that acts as the central repository for all data across the platform.

    Fabric brings together technologies like Power BI, Azure Synapse Analytics, Data Factory, and Azure Data Explorer into one seamless user experience. Instead of juggling separate tools and silos, users—from data engineers to business analysts—can now collaborate within a single ecosystem. This reduces complexity, accelerates time-to-insight, and lowers operational costs.

    Key Features of Microsoft Fabric
    1. OneLake – The Data Lake for All
    OneLake is the heart of Microsoft Fabric, providing a unified storage system that allows teams to access and share data effortlessly. Like OneDrive for personal files, OneLake organizes data into a single location, simplifying data governance and reducing duplication.
    2. Power BI Integration
    Fabric is tightly integrated with Power BI, enabling real-time visualization and reporting on top of the data stored in OneLake. This makes it easier for decision-makers to derive insights without waiting for complex ETL processes or data movement.
    3. Built-in Data Governance
    With Fabric, data governance is baked into the platform. It offers comprehensive tools for managing data access, lineage, and compliance, helping organizations stay secure and meet regulatory requirements.
    4. AI-Ready Infrastructure
    Fabric is built to support machine learning and AI workloads natively. With built-in connectors to Azure Machine Learning and integration with Microsoft’s AI services, organizations can build, train, and deploy models directly within the platform. Microsoft Fabric Training
    5. Developer-Friendly Environment
    Developers and data engineers benefit from Git integration, APIs, and support for multiple programming languages like SQL, Python, and Spark, making it easier to automate workflows and build custom solutions.

    Why Microsoft Fabric Matters
    In today’s data-driven world, companies are drowning in data but often struggle to derive actionable insights. Traditional data architectures are fragmented, requiring separate tools for storage, processing, analytics, and visualization. This fragmentation leads to inefficiencies, increased costs, and missed opportunities.
    Microsoft Fabric addresses these challenges head-on by providing a unified platform that is scalable, secure, and easy to use. It reduces the learning curve, promotes collaboration across teams, and ensures data consistency. With AI and real-time analytics baked in, Fabric empowers businesses to become more agile and informed in their decision-making. Microsoft Fabric Online Training
    Furthermore, for organizations already invested in the Microsoft ecosystem—such as those using Microsoft 365, Azure, or Dynamics 365—adopting Fabric is a natural extension that brings synergy and maximizes return on investment.

    Conclusion

    Microsoft Fabric is more than just another data tool—it's a reimagined, all-in-one data platform built for the future. By streamlining how data is stored, processed, analyzed, and visualized, it empowers organizations to break down silos, foster collaboration, and harness the full potential of their data. As data continues to drive business success, platforms like Microsoft Fabric are set to become essential components of the modern enterprise tech stack.
